Problems solved by technology

[0006]According to the regulations, the traditional method of only using constant temperature and humidity cabinets can no longer meet the requirements of membrane weighing analysis. The method of ultra-clean workshop to meet the conditions of filter membrane weighing analysis
However, the plan to establish a constant temperature and humidity ultra-clean workshop has the following problems: it takes up a lot of space, the cost of construction and operation is high, and the entry and exit of personnel is easy to cause damage to the temperature and humidity environment. In addition, the weighing process of the filter membrane in this plan still requires personnel full operation
[0007] If it is necessary to analyze the data of several or more monitoring points at the same time, the number of filter membranes will be relatively large, and the weighing work will be more arduous
At the same time, because the balance and weighing of the filter membrane have high requirements on the environment and staff, and the process is cumbersome and heavy workload, the weighing process of the filter membrane is easy to fail, and the weight of the filter membrane cannot be accurately measured.

Abstract

The invention provides a balancing and weighing device for a particle filtering membrane. The balancing and weighing device comprises a filtering membrane weighing unit for weighing a filtering membrane, and further comprises a rack with a constant-temperature and constant-humidity working chamber, and a filtering membrane storage unit and a filtering membrane conveying unit which are arranged in the constant-temperature and constant-humidity working chamber respectively; the filtering membrane weighing unit is located in the constant-temperature and constant-humidity working chamber; the filtering membrane conveying unit comprises membrane fetching tongs for enabling the filtering membrane to be conveyed between the filtering membrane storage unit and the filtering membrane weighing unit; the balancing and weighing device for particles further comprises an environment controlling unit for controlling the temperature and the humidity of the constant-temperature and constant-humidity working chamber. The constant-temperature and constant-humidity working chamber is used as a closed working environment for finishing the balancing and the weighing of the filtering membrane. The environment controlling unit is used for carrying out real-time monitoring and controlling on the environment temperature, humidity and cleanliness in the constant-temperature and constant-humidity working chamber to ensure that that the environment in which the balancing and the weighing of the filtering membrane are carried out meets the standard requirements and keeps the same. In the whole process, the manual operation amount is small so that the system error is reduced; the working efficiency is improved effectively and the sample weighing success rate is guaranteed.

technical field [0001] The invention relates to a particle filter membrane balance weighing device. Background technique [0002] Tiny particulate matter pollution in the air is not only the main cause of haze weather, but especially inhalable particulate matter (PM2.5: particles less than or equal to 2.5 microns) will affect human health, mainly on the respiratory system and cardiovascular system. harm. Therefore, the concentration of particulate matter in the air is one of the important criteria for judging air quality. [0003] At present, the determination methods of particulate matter concentration in the air can be divided into manual monitoring method and automatic monitoring method. The most widely used automatic monitoring method is the β-ray absorption method and the micro-vibration balance method.
